Subject: Sproutline cut-over complete

Hi Marisol,

Welcome aboard. Last night we finished migrating the Sproutline watering scheduler from the old Fernhollow host to the new cluster. All greenhouse zones were re-registered, and the moisture-sensor polling loop was verified against the Dewpoint test rig for two full cycles. Cron-style schedules carried over cleanly; only the Larchview atrium needed a manual re-sync. Please review the timings before enabling alerts. The active configuration values for the production scheduler are listed below.

config for kadug-yahop:
quenwyn:
  pin: 2459
  metrics_host: metrics.quenwyn.lumicsys.internal
  tenant: julax
  seal: seal_0d5ead96

Subject: Revised Commission Scheme — Heads Up

Hi all — quick note before Friday's exec sync. We're rolling out the new commission plan for the Quellan product family next quarter: higher accelerators past 110% attainment, lower base multipliers on renewals. Dara's team modeled the payout impact and it looks manageable. Sales leads, please keep this quiet until we announce. One more thing you should know:

internal memo for tagef-hadup: Gross margin on Ulaath came in at 15 percent against a plan of 5 percent. Only 7 of the 120 pilot accounts renewed Ulaath, so a churn review is set for October 15.

**14:32 — Cron drift confirmed on Tidemark schedulers.** On-call verified that the nightly reconciliation jobs on the Westhollow cluster were firing up to 9 minutes late. Investigation traced the drift to an NTP step correction applied during the kernel upgrade window, which the scheduler's monotonic clock never absorbed. We restarted the scheduler fleet in rolling fashion and confirmed alignment within 200ms. Reviewers should check the clock-resync patch against this entry; the associated build marker follows.

session token of yageg-kagap = htk9_89026285c